Resumen:
Pt catalysts were prepared byencapsulating the active metal in the NaA zeolite structure. The catalysts wereprepared by hydrothermal synthesis usingtwo heating sources, conventional heating through a thermal bath andmicrowave radiation. The synthesis timewas significantly reduced using microwave radiationwithout affectingthe crystallinity or metallic content ofthe solids obtained. By X-ray diffraction thepresence of the pure NaAzeolite phase was confirmed in all the samples. XRD, XPS andTEM results suggested the presence of Pt particlespreferentially located inside thecrystalline structure.Pt_NaA catalysts were active andselective for the water gas shift reaction at 673 K. No methane formation wasdetected in any of the samples under thereaction conditions studied. The Pt_NaA catalyst with low Pt content(0.6% wt.) achieveda high conversion of CO (ca. 70%).
